    Hi guys,

    Just bought a second hand Blackberry Curve 8520 and when I try to upload a photo to e-mail or facebook or anything like that it says: "The ability to upload a photo has been blocked by your corporate system administrator."

    Any ideas where to get this unblocked or if the setting is on the phone or would it be somewhere else?

    Thanks.

    Just found this guys, doesnt say how to change it though:


    Disable Public Photo Sharing Applications IT policy rule
    Description
    This rule specifies whether to prevent a BlackBerry® device user from uploading pictures to the Internet using public photo
    sharing applications.
    Default value
    The default value is False.
    Minimum requirements

    • Java® based BlackBerry® device
    • BlackBerry® Enterprise Server version 4.1 SP4

    I presume you're on BES with a work phone. In this case you'd have to ask your BES company administrator to remove the block, as they are the one's who applied it. Sorry :(
